Output 178ebac62105f8dfc25c48a4e31dccc08e316e11929b998953bdd781d6ca97aa:3

value
303263
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bbd07efaad9a4ae0667d9047f8cb4add004901b3 OP_EQUAL
address
3Jp63yPHtPnd9REXeD83SxuXtpbx3iFkre
transaction
178ebac62105f8dfc25c48a4e31dccc08e316e11929b998953bdd781d6ca97aa
spent
true